#107d51 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#107d51 is composed of 6.3% red, 49%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.2%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 155.8 degrees, a saturation of 77.3% and a lightness of 27.6%. #107d51 color hex could be obtained by blending #20faa2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

Shades and Tints of #107d51
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000302 is the darkest color, while #f1fd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#107d51
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#464747 is the less saturated color, while #058853 is the most saturated one.
